PlayStation Games and PSP Games: Defining the Best Games of a Generation

PlayStation games have always stood at the forefront of innovation and creativity in the gaming industry. From the early days of the original PlayStation, titles such as “Final Fantasy VII” and “Metal Gear Solid” showcased the console’s ability to combine cinematic storytelling with challenging gameplay. These games were more than entertainment; they offered immersive experiences that engaged players emotionally and intellectually. Such innovations helped solidify PlayStation’s reputation as a platform delivering some of the best games ever developed, blending technical skill, narrative depth, and artistic vision in a way few others could match.

The PlayStation Portable expanded this legacy, bringing console-quality experiences into the palm of the player’s hand. PSP games proved that handheld wargatoto devices could support complex gameplay and rich narratives. Titles such as “Crisis Core: Final Fantasy VII” and “God of War: Chains of Olympus” pushed graphical limits and offered deep, engaging stories. By combining accessibility with quality, PSP games allowed players to continue exploring epic adventures on the go. This portability redefined what gamers could expect from handheld systems and positioned PSP games among the best games in portable gaming history.
